description abstractIn terms of the similarity between a road network and a circuit network, this paper demonstrates that Kirchhoff’s current and voltage laws observed in the circuit can be employed in the traffic assignment of the road network. Inspired by the more consummate circuit theory, we put forward a new idea and method of traffic assignment.
